Output 6870102d4c262bf7bcb496c6092a661e236f34afa0a19f033da91404f244ec1b:0

value
6320930
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c85f73fdc7200367d004b7f8ad47f0820660cfde OP_EQUALVERIFY OP_CHECKSIG
address
1KGUVZfM72qpD8ja9r55nnE713Do39uQFX
transaction
6870102d4c262bf7bcb496c6092a661e236f34afa0a19f033da91404f244ec1b
spent
true